Right Out of the Blue

It has been my experience that you never know what God is going to use. On many occasions, the Lord will encourage you right out of the blue. This happened to me a couple of times last Sunday. As I was standing there greeting people after the service, a lady came up and introduced herself to me.  She shared with me that she had been attending our church for several months.  I told her that we were glad to have her. She proceeded to tell me why she came. She was shopping at Ingles last year when we were doing our Food from the Heart project.  She was so impressed with the commitment of the people manning the project at the store, that she encouraged people at her next stop to go to Ingles and participate. Her point was that she was so impressed by this act of service in the name of Jesus.  You never know what God is going to use.

On the same morning, a young man came up to me with his Bible open. As I looked down at his Bible I noticed that he had written in the margins and underlined certain verses. It was obvious that he had spent time in the Word. He asked me the meaning of two words that are not commonly used in our day. I shared with him the meaning and he was grateful for my help. I told him that the gratitude was all mine. It was such en encouragement and an inspiration to see a teenager who is spending time in the Word. Someone else was waiting to speak to me and as I turned to them, I apologized for the fact that they had to wait while I was with the teenager. They said to me “Don’t worry about that.  It thrills us to see God doing something in the life of a young person.”

I have to tell you the truth. I get to see a lot of wonderful things happen in the lives of people. But those two on Sunday came right out of the blue and they were special.
